What is the modulation index of an over modulated wave
  • A
    $1$
  • B
    $Zero$
  • C
    $< 1$
  • $> 1$

Answer

Correct option: D.
$> 1$
d
(d) When $m_a $ $> 1$ then carrier is said to be over modulated.
